#7d1b2d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7d1b2d is composed of 49% red, 10.6% green and 17.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 78.4% magenta, 64% yellow and 51% black. It has a hue angle of 349 degrees, a saturation of 64.5% and a lightness of 29.8%. #7d1b2d color hex could be obtained by blending #fa365a with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663333.

Shades and Tints of #7d1b2d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0c0304 is the darkest color, while #fefbfc is the lightest one.

Tones of #7d1b2d

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4e4a4b is the less saturated color, while #94041e is the most saturated one.
